    A timeless backpacking boot, the Asolo 520 TPS GV women's boots feature burly full-grain leather uppers, Gore-Tex® waterproof protection and enhanced stability and support.

    • Full-grain leather uppers with Gore-Tex® waterproof, breathable membranes provide long-lasting protection from the elements
    • Nylon linings wick moisture away from feet for greater comfort
    • Gusseted tongues and padded ankle collars keep trail debris out, while Achilles notches prevent collars from digging into tendons on descents
    • Asoflex® thermoplastic insoles provide torsional stability and control while protecting against impact and bruises on rocky and uneven terrain
    • Triple Power Structure Vibram® outsoles combine low-density polyurethane cyclinders in a high-density polyurethane midsole to increase propulsion and support

            I have had these Asolo boots for more than 5 years and thought it was time I wrote a review about them. They still are in great shape even though I am hard on my boots. I've climbed 14ers, backpacked, day hiked on easy to difficult trails, snowshoed in them, and even wear them on snowy days in Denver. There's no break-in time with them. They are easy to lace-up. I never get blisters in them and there's great support. My feet are average width and have an average arch. I know these are more expensive than other boots but they are worth it! If you plan to snowshoe in them I would suggest also wearing toe warmers because they do not stay super warm.

              I am a 63-year-old male, 185 lbs., with very narrow feet. Women's sizes fit best and I am very pleased with the fit of this boot (REI staff in Dallas were very helpful in determining correct size). I ordinarily wear a women's 10, but had to go to an 11 to get enough length in this boot. It is very comfortable and break-in has not been difficult. I have not done any long hikes in it--primarily have done short scrambles on very rough, rocky terrain in western Colorado. These boots have great traction and ankle support while not being too heavy--they are lighter than my last pair of heavy-duty boots, which were Raichles that lasted 20 years with maintenance. I am impressed with the quality of this boot. It cleaned up very well and the surface appears to be quite durable. Lacing is a little difficult, particularly when using the wrapped lace technique that the REI folks showed me, but one in place they hold well. I would not hesitate to wear these boots for an extended trip with a heavy pack.
